Css 将默认的基于文本的颜色代码更改为样式表中的自定义十六进制

Css 将默认的基于文本的颜色代码更改为样式表中的自定义十六进制,css,Css,是否可以在样式表中定义默认文本颜色代码 例如:我在我的网站上到处使用这种颜色,我讨厌打字。颜色:#27408B 相反,我想做的是将默认文本blue定义为color:#27408B 所以我可以直接输入边框:1px纯蓝;它将从边界出来:1px固体#27408B 您要做的事情可以通过使用CSS预处理器来完成,还有一些比较著名的。预处理器允许您创建变量、混合、函数等,以帮助简化您的工作 要创建变量,只需在样式表中相应地声明它: @blue = "#27408b" 在上面的示例中,@blue是新变量的名

是否可以在样式表中定义默认文本颜色代码

例如:我在我的网站上到处使用这种颜色,我讨厌打字。颜色:#27408B

相反,我想做的是将默认文本blue定义为color:#27408B


所以我可以直接输入边框:1px纯蓝;它将从边界出来:1px固体#27408B

您要做的事情可以通过使用CSS预处理器来完成,还有一些比较著名的。预处理器允许您创建变量、混合、函数等,以帮助简化您的工作

要创建变量,只需在样式表中相应地声明它:

@blue = "#27408b"
在上面的示例中,@blue是新变量的名称,而引号之间的值是@blue的真实值

body {background: @blue;} /* your background will be the color #27408b */
a {color: @blue;} /* your link will be the color #27408b */
div {border: 1px solid @blue;} /* your 1px border will be the color #27408b */

您可以使用以下预处理器:

减:

Sass:

例如,在LESS中,您可以执行以下操作:

@color: #4D926F;

#header {
  color: @color;
}
h2 {
  color: @color;
}

使用纯CSS不,你不能这样做。